Birilli musicali: 4 passaggi
Birilli musicali: 4 passaggi
Anonim
Birilli musicali
Birilli musicali
Birilli musicali
Birilli musicali
Birilli musicali
Birilli musicali

Una cosa dell'essere un nonno è che sei sempre alla ricerca di modi nuovi ed entusiasmanti per intrattenere i tuoi meravigliosi nipoti; e in modo tale che ti permetta anche di armeggiare sui tuoi hobby.

Entra nel birillo musicale. Usando un ATTiny13 (ma qualsiasi scheda di tipo Arduino, che si adatta all'interno del birillo, funzionerà) e un disco piezoelettrico in rame con un interruttore di inclinazione, ho creato il seguente birillo che riproduce una breve melodia quando cade.

Materiali usati:

  • ATTiny13
  • Disco piezoelettrico in rame
  • Interruttore a pulsante (autobloccante)
  • Interruttore di inclinazione
  • Adattatore presa 8 pin DIP IC (opzionale, semplifica la revisione o la modifica del codice in un secondo momento)
  • Filamento 3D bianco
  • Viti piccole, 1,7 mm x 10 mm
  • Batteria CR2025
  • Portabatterie

(Si prega di notare che questi collegamenti non fanno parte di alcun programma di affiliazione e in quanto tali facendo clic su di essi non si generano entrate per me stesso)

Strumenti utilizzati:

  • Stampante 3D (Tevo Tornado)
  • Saldatore
  • Saldare
  • Piccola lima di ferro
  • Pistola a colla
  • Punta da trapano da 1,4 mm
  • Piccola lima di metallo o carta vetrata

Software:

  • FreeCAD
  • Ultimaker Cura

Altro:

EasyEDA (Creazione PCB, opzionale)

Passaggio 1: creazione e stampa del birillo

Creazione e stampa del birillo
Creazione e stampa del birillo

Usando FreeCAD, ho creato il birillo sopra, esportandolo in un file STL per la stampa.

Per aprire il diagramma allegato in FreeCAD, scarica "Skittle-V8-doption. FCStd.txt", rinominandolo in "Skittle-V8-doption. FCStd" (Instructables non consente di caricare file FCStd).

Apri i file "Base" e "Top" in Cura, salvando il gCode suddiviso nella scheda di memoria della stampante.

Ho stampato con il 20% di riempimento, impiegando poco meno di 9 ore in totale.

Ho intenzione di stampare più birilli in vari colori e di mescolare alcuni colori usando lo script di post-elaborazione "Pausa in altezza" come discusso qui.

Passaggio 2: preparazione e caricamento del codice

Adattando leggermente il codice di Łukasz Podkalicki ho creato il codice allegato.

Per compilare correttamente il codice, avevo bisogno di installare e utilizzare il codice ATtiny fai da te di James Sleeman.

Ho caricato il codice su ATTiny usando un Arduino, come discusso qui.

Passaggio 3: mettere tutto insieme

Mettere tutto insieme
Mettere tutto insieme
Mettere tutto insieme
Mettere tutto insieme
Mettere tutto insieme
Mettere tutto insieme
Mettere tutto insieme
Mettere tutto insieme

Ho usato EeasyEDA per progettare e stampare il mio PCB, ma questo non è necessario e si potrebbe benissimo usare anche qualche strip-board.

Collega tutto come da schema sopra.

Per collegare il disco del piezzo, carteggiare un punto sulla parte in rame (per consentire l'adesione della saldatura); la parte bianca interna non necessita di carteggiatura o limatura. Saldare un cavo alla parte in rame e l'altro alla parte interna bianca.

Usando una pistola per colla:

  • attaccare l'interruttore in posizione.
  • attaccato la scheda PCB al montante "Base".
  • incollare il disco piezoelettrico in rame su una delle superfici interne.

Usando una piccola punta a goccia, praticare i fori per le viti e quindi inserire le viti per tenere insieme "Top" e "Base".

Accendi il birillo e tuo nipote è ora pronto per lanciare sopra il birillo(i) usando una vecchia pallina da golf.

Divertiti:)

Passaggio 4: conclusione

Conclusione
Conclusione

Ho trovato la realizzazione di questo e non vedo l'ora di aggiungere birilli più interessanti alla collezione, ad esempio diversi colori, combinazioni di colori e motivi o goffrature.

Tra l'altro, si possono ottenere volumi sonori migliori sperimentando come e dove è attaccato il disco piezzo; ma lo farò un'altra volta.

Infine, ho appena iniziato a giocare con dispositivi montati in superficie, quindi in futuro probabilmente cercherò di ridurre l'elettronica:)

Commento finale

Alla fine ho fatto la mia stampa multicolore, ma un certo numero di volte quando ho cambiato il filamento sono riuscito a spostare accidentalmente la testina, facendo riprendere la stampa nel punto sbagliato. Ad eventuale completamento ho pensato di aver fatto bene (dopo aver dovuto riavviare più volte) solo per scoprire che all'ultimo cambio dovevo aver spinto il sentito a sinistra o un po' a destra in modo che la parte sia decentrata a little:(La prossima volta aggiungerò comandi al gcode in modo che il filamento venga caricato senza che io debba spingerlo affatto o altrettanto.

Consigliato: